ProgressRing.IsActive Propriedade
Definição
Importante
Algumas informações se referem a produtos de pré-lançamento que podem ser substancialmente modificados antes do lançamento. A Microsoft não oferece garantias, expressas ou implícitas, das informações aqui fornecidas.
Obtém ou define um valor que indica se o ProgressRing está mostrando o progresso.
API equivalente do WinUI 2 para UWP: Microsoft.UI.Xaml.Controls.ProgressRing.IsActive (para WinUI no SDK do Aplicativo Windows, consulte os namespaces SDK do Aplicativo Windows).
public:
property bool IsActive { bool get(); void set(bool value); };
bool IsActive();
void IsActive(bool value);
public bool IsActive { get; set; }
var boolean = progressRing.isActive;
progressRing.isActive = boolean;
Public Property IsActive As Boolean
<ProgressRing IsActive="bool" />
Valor da propriedade
bool
True se o ProgressRing estiver mostrando o progresso; caso contrário, false. O padrão é false.
Comentários
Defina a propriedade IsActive para ativar ou desativar o ProgressRing . Se IsActive for false, o ProgressRing não será mostrado, mas o espaço será reservado para ele no layout da interface do usuário. Para não reservar espaço para o ProgressRing, defina sua propriedade Visibility como Collapsed.
Observações para versões anteriores
Windows 8.x Em um aplicativo compilado para Windows 8, quando o ProgressRing está ativo, a animação de progresso continua mesmo que não esteja visível na tela, como quando sua Visibilidade é Recolhida. Isso pode manter o thread da interface do usuário ativo, usar recursos e prejudicar o desempenho do aplicativo. Quando ProgressRing não estiver visível, você deverá desabilitar a animação definindo IsActive como false.